Profile

Vision Statement

St. John the Apostle Catholic School recognizes that every child is a unique creation of God the Father, and provides a Christian environment that reinforces each student's belief in himself as a child of God.

Pastor and Principal
Father Karl Schilken
Dr. Cindy Cummins
  Type of School
Pre-Kindergarten through Eighth Grade
Catholic Parish Ministry
Class Capacity
Teacher/Student Ratio 1:12
Approximately 20 students per classroom based on age appropriate guidelines
  Accreditation
Texas Catholic Conference Accreditation Commission and Recognized by the Texas Education Agency
School Hours
Pre-Kindergarten - Grade 5
             7:55 a.m.- 3:11 p.m.
Grades 6 - 8         
             7:55 a.m.-3:20 p.m.
  Mascot-Eagle
Colors-Blue & White
Established-1965


St. John the Apostle Catholic School admits qualified students of any race, color, sex, national or ethnic origins in compliance with the Civil Rights Act of 1964.
